The apostle Paul describes the transforming power of following Christ.

2 Corinthians 5:17 Anyone who belongs to Christ is a new person.  The past is forgotten, and everything is new.  (CEV)

There was a chorus we used to sing in the 60’s, “Things are different now, something’s happened to me, since Jesus came into my heart!”  Have you ever wished you could have a life transplant??  I mean despite your best efforts . . . your life seems to be in a nosedive . . .  Would you be surprised to know you can start fresh?  Transformation is at the heart of becoming a Christ-follower:  it’s not just a fresh coat of paint, or simply changing out old furniture and appliances for new – you become a “new creation”.

The chains of old habits can be broken, old thought patterns can be done away with, and peace and joy from God become daily companions!  Albert Barnes wrote, “There is no other moral change that takes place on earth so deep, and radical, and thorough as the change at conversion.”  When you look in the mirror in the morning, it will still be you, but watch for a light in the eye that once was dull, and a readiness to smile where once there was none!
